【Babylon.js】高速ロボットTPS開発キット - アーマードな操作感をブラウザで再現 -【Visual Studio Codeで作成 /保管庫】
- Digital0 JPY

ハココア / PROTOTYPE BOX CORE【Babylon.js 高速メカアクションTPS素体】 【商品説明】 すべてのロボゲーマー、あるいは3Dメカアクション開発に熱心なすべてのクリエイターたちに捧げる――。 Webブラウザ上でヌルヌル動く、ハイスピードメカアクションTPSの開発用ベースアセット(素体キット)です。 見た目はシンプルな「箱(Primitive)」ですが、中身のシステムは往年のロボゲーの挙動をガチガチに再現したロマンの塊。 全てのライブラリ(Babylon.js)をローカルに同梱しているため、完全オフライン環境で動作します。解凍してVSCodeで開けば、15秒であなただけのサイバー戦場が爆誕します。 この素体をベースに改造するもよし、パーツのアセンブルを研究するもよし。自由にお使いください。 【主要実装システム(機体・火器管制仕様)】 ・右肩越しTPSカメラ: ロボの重厚感を最も引き立てるカメラアングル。 ・高機動ブーストドライブ: 通常移動に加え、Shiftキー(またはパッドL1/R1)による2倍速の超高速滑空ダッシュを実装。 ・垂直ブーストジャンプ: ジェネレーター出力を全開にして重力を振り切る上昇アクション。 ・FCS(火器管制)ロックオン: 画面中央のレティクル(サイト)で前方の敵を自動検知。 ・シアンレーザー超高速連射: 左クリック押しっぱなしで水色の光線が高速直進。命中時は赤い球体の大爆発エフェクトが展開し、敵を粉砕。 ・3秒索敵無限リスポーン: 敵を破壊すると、3秒間のカウントダウン後に別のランダムな座標へ自動でワープ復活。永遠に試し撃ちが可能。 ・メカ専用円形レーダーミニマップ: 画面右上にネオンブルーのレーダーを常時投影。自機の旋回に合わせてマップ全体が滑らかに逆回転し、常に正面が上を向く本格システム(敵・構造物をリアルタイムプロット)。 【操作方法(キーボード & ゲームパッド完全対応)】 画面を一度左クリックすると、マウスがコックピットに完全同調(マウスロック)します。 ・エイム(照準): マウス移動 / パッド右スティック ・移動(足回り): W A S D / パッド左スティック ・クイックブースト: Left Shift 長押し / パッドL1・R1・左スティック押し込み ・ブーストジャンプ: Space / パッドAボタン ・武器発射(レーザー): マウス左クリック または F キー長押し / パッドXボタン・右トリガー(RT) ※マウスロック解除は Esc キー 【同梱ファイル(内容物)】 ・index.html(回転レティクル&HUD表示レイヤー) ・babylon.js(3Dエンジン本体・ローカル完全同梱版) ・game_core.js(機体移動・ブースト物理・カメラ追従・ミニマップ計算) ・game_stage.js(サイバーグリッド床・敵コア・構造物配置) ・game_weapon.js(FCSレイキャスト・弾道計算・命中爆発エフェクト) 【利用規約】 Babylon.jsの「Apache License 2.0」に基づき、同梱のエンジンを含め、本アセットの改造・流用・再配布・商用利用はすべて自由です。あなたの手で、最高のロボゲーを創り変えてください。 ↑AIモードとコードで全作成(検索エンジン:Google)
